Output 52c96e3e619fc16f6cbc89a44fe792dbd8f32842a85dd6e8dce4dbee735c2c35:2

value
9859678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d41c875b07d2ab74b977d07c1dbe69a060f0119b OP_EQUAL
address
MTEhfJtscdLLAezTDKZUjS66CSHznJ49xL
transaction
52c96e3e619fc16f6cbc89a44fe792dbd8f32842a85dd6e8dce4dbee735c2c35
spent
true